What to do after class 10? is a question that teens have to answer at a crucial stage of their lives – when they are vulnerable to parental, peer and internal pressures. Sometimes those pressures are compounded by a lack of knowledge of the options and choices before them! When you are on the cusp of adulthood, deciding ‘what you are going to do after Class 10’ will be one of the first decisions of your adult life and probably the most important one of your life.

At this stage, decision making as a life-skill is new to you and higher study options are aplenty these days… Science, Commerce, Humanities, Art, Design. It is all out there. When you have a choice, you feel empowered; but when you have to choose, the feeling of being in control can easily turn to fear; What if I make a wrong choice? – I will have to live with it for the rest of my life! If you are not clear about the career you want to build or do not have the necessary guidance, deciding what to do after Class 10 will surely be a daunting task.

For those students who have studied in the Middle East up to Class X, this decision is even tougher. There are limited study opportunities in the Gulf states and often their parents desire to send them back to India for their pre-university studies, which will then form the basis for their future studies in any stream. However, here too, while there are plenty of options to choose from, information is rather limited and awareness of the colleges, facilities, faculty, culture and the like of many Pre-University Colleges is lacking. When you have the right kind of information, you will feel empowered; you will realize that the many choices out there are good for you; you can pick a combination that suits your interests, aptitude, and ability.

Post Class 10, picking the right stream is extremely important. Peer and Parental pressures must be avoided in making that choice. Many students pick the stream without actually understanding what lies in store for them after joining it. Therefore, proper understanding and knowledge of the stream you opt for and the future career options they offer is very important.
